Output 28a0f91c94e11fd2950d95fac5b94bde77c9d658bd90d9aa88ecc1f016d1134b:0

value
265686
script pubkey
OP_0 OP_PUSHBYTES_20 4052ccaf83e382c0af1eb730ddc840c756704fb5
address
tb1qgpfveturuwpvptc7kucdmjzqcat8qna4sdcume
transaction
28a0f91c94e11fd2950d95fac5b94bde77c9d658bd90d9aa88ecc1f016d1134b
confirmations
83517
spent
true